Output c268b91e3d07f16d79546fa76716cbe30df5a12b5a1d3ec205e619e0a1c5280c:1

value
11850516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ccd55fe8e662f439c7fd910107bb1d9c40d17dc3 OP_EQUAL
address
3LN5PCzYetUQrzB6FVHmthwMfdJRAx1Ud3
transaction
c268b91e3d07f16d79546fa76716cbe30df5a12b5a1d3ec205e619e0a1c5280c
confirmations
352479
spent
true